## Introduction
Rafael Leão, the Portuguese forward, has been a key player for AC Milan since his arrival in 2020. His dynamic playstyle and impressive performance metrics have made him a fan favorite. This article delves into the statistics and passing dynamics that highlight Leão's impact on the team.
## Performance Metrics
Leão's performance metrics speak volumes about his contribution to AC Milan. In the 2021-2022 season, he recorded 17 goals and 8 assists in all competitions, showcasing his ability to score and create goals. His goals per game average was 0.28, which placed him among the top scorers in the league.
## Passing Dynamics
One of Leão's standout qualities is his passing ability. His vision and precision on the ball have been instrumental in unlocking defenses and creating scoring opportunities for his teammates. In the same season, Leão completed 85.6% of his passes, an indication of his reliable passing accuracy.
## Key Passing Metrics
Leão's passing dynamics can be further analyzed through specific metrics:
- **Key Passes:** Leão recorded 49 key passes in the 2021-2022 season, which is a testament to his ability to find teammates in dangerous positions.
- **Through Balls:** The Portuguese forward created 19 through balls, demonstrating his ability to break down opponent defenses and set up his teammates for goals.
- **Long Balls:** Leão attempted 35 long balls, with a success rate of 31.4%, which is a reasonable figure for a forward of his style.
